stick
/stɪk/
noun
kij
/kʲij/· rzeczownikAlso
patyk(m)
Definition
A thin piece of wood that has fallen or been broken from a tree.
Examples
The dog loves to chase sticks in the park.
Pies uwielbia gonić kije w parku.
He used a stick to poke the fire and make it burn brighter.
Użył patyka, żeby podsycić ogień i sprawić, by palił się jaśniej.

verb
przyklejać
/pʂɨˈklɛjat͡ɕ/· czasownikAlso
tkwićwystawać
Definition
To attach something to something else using glue or another adhesive; also, to push a sharp object into something, or to remain in a place or situation.
Examples
Stick the poster on the wall with some tape.
Przyklej plakat na ścianie taśmą.
The key got stuck in the lock and wouldn't turn.
Klucz utknął w zamku i nie chciał się obrócić.
He stuck his hand out to shake mine.
Wyciągnął rękę, żeby uścisnąć moją.
